How to set 404 in thinkphp5

With the continuous development of the website, the occurrence of error pages has become inevitable. The 404 page means that when the user accesses a page and the server cannot find the resource or file requested by the user, it will return a 404 status code. So, how to set up a 404 page when developing a website using the ThinkPHP5 framework?

1. Define 404 routing

In the ThinkPHP5 framework, we can set up the 404 page by defining a special route. First, we need to define the 404 route in route.php:

Route::miss('index/errorPage');

Here, we define the 404 route through the miss function, and specify the processing method when accessing the error page as the errorPage method under the index module.

2. Write an error handling method

Next, we need to write a handling method for 404 errors. In the previous step, we specified the processing method when accessing the error page as errorPage, then we need to write the corresponding errorPage method in the index module:

public function errorPage()
{
    //设置页面标题
    $this->assign('title', '404页面未找到');
    //渲染模板并返回页面
    return $this->fetch('public/404');
}

In the errorPage method, we first set the page title, Then load the 404.tpl template file in the public directory through the fetch function, render it and return to the page.

3. Set up the 404 page template

At this step, we have completed writing the routing and error handling methods for the 404 page. However, we also need to add some friendly prompt information and page styles to the page presented to the user. Therefore, we need to create a new 404.tpl template file in the public directory and write specific page content:

<!DOCTYPE html>
<html lang="en">
<html>
<head>
    <meta charset="utf-8">
    <meta name="viewport" content="width=device-width, initial-scale=1, shrink-to-fit=no">
    <title>{$title}</title>
    <style>
        /* 样式代码 */
    </style>
</head>
<body>
    <div class="container">
        <div class="row">
            <div class="col-md-12">
                <h1 class="text-center">404</h1>
                <p class="text-center">页面未找到</p>
            </div>
        </div>
    </div>
</body>
</html>

In 404.tpl, we use relatively simple HTML and CSS codes for display Elements and styles for 404 error pages. The {$title} variable can correspond to the page title set using the assign() function in the previous step.

4. Improve the display effect of the error page

In order to make the display of the 404 error page of the website more friendly and beautiful, we can also do some detailed processing. For example, you can add content such as a "return to home page" button to the page, while ensuring the page's responsiveness and user-friendliness.

Summary

In this article, we briefly introduce how to set up a 404 page under the ThinkPHP5 framework. And how to define routes, write error handling methods, set up 404 page templates and improve page display effects. It should be noted that the above setting methods may be different according to the specific needs of different websites and projects, and developers need to use them flexibly in practice.
